Oceanbird's huge 80-meter sails reduce cargo shipping emissions by 90%
This concept ship, due to sail in 2024, can carry 7,000 cars across the Atlantic in 12 days. It's some 50% slower on average than a comparable diesel ship, but burns next to no fuel thanks to its five colossal wing sails, saving money and emissions. -

Rand's latest motorboat offers electric cruising for up to 10 people
After focusing on speed with the launch of the Leisure 28 Electric in March, Rand has opted to take things a little easier for its latest model. The Mana 23 offers displacement cruising for 10 passengers at 5 knots for up to 100 nautical miles. -
